What Causes This Problem
- Heavy rainfall can overwhelm drainage systems and flood basements.
- Broken pipes lead to uncontrolled water flow and damage.
- Foundation cracks create entry points for groundwater.
- Severe storms cause flash flooding that reaches basements.
- Improper drainage around the property can lead to water pooling.
In Torrance, heavy storms can occur during winter. Homeowners might experience issues due to flooding that results from local weather patterns. Service Cost In Torrance
The average cost for flooded basement cleanup in Torrance typically ranges from $1,000 to $5,000, depending on the severity of the damage.

Our Work Process
- Assess the damage with a thorough inspection of the affected area.
- Remove standing water quickly using specialized equipment.
- Implement drying techniques to eliminate moisture and prevent mold.
- Conduct quality checks to ensure all areas are dried and sanitized.
- Provide prevention tips to protect against future flooding.

Frequently Asked Questions
What Is Involved In Flood Damage Cleanup?
Flood damage cleanup includes immediate water extraction, drying, and sanitizing affected areas. This process is essential, especially after incidents requiring Flood Damage Cleanup in Torrance, CA.
How Long Does The Cleanup Process Take?
The cleanup duration varies based on the damage extent, but most cleanups can be completed within a few hours to several days.
Can I Stay In My Home During The Cleanup?
It is generally recommended to vacate the premises during the cleanup to ensure safety and allow for proper remediation.
Will My Insurance Cover The Cleanup Cost?
Many homeowners’ insurance policies cover flooded basement cleanup, but it is advisable to check your specific policy for details.
What Should I Do Immediately After A Flood?
Evacuate the area, contact professionals, and document the damage for insurance purposes to begin the recovery process effectively.
